Output 6b21e4a033ba0fb398620d2c70e042318260c76abbd7fb331ec2e2e966b84c8d:0

value
3101392
script pubkey
OP_0 OP_PUSHBYTES_20 e3daf92bc90f185efc1f8cee40e61fdb30024d09
address
bc1qu0d0j27fpuv9alql3nhypeslmvcqyngfl45eak
transaction
6b21e4a033ba0fb398620d2c70e042318260c76abbd7fb331ec2e2e966b84c8d
confirmations
2280
spent
true